One Step Up, Two Steps Back - The Album
This is a two disc set tribute to Bruce Springsteen, featuring covers by
various artists, include Bowie's cover from 1974 of
It's Hard To Be A Saint In The City (this same version also appeared
on the Sound And Vision box set).

- Release details
- Original release by The Right Stuff, September 23, 1997
Trivia
- A portion of the proceeds from the sale of this disc went
to World Hunger Year (WHY), a charitable organization dedicated to the
worldwide fight against hunger and poverty.
